Live ChatSubsurface biodegradation of crude oil in current oil reservoirs is well established but there are few examples of ancient subsurface degradation. Biomarker compositions of viscous and solid oil residues bitumen in fractured Precambrian and other basement rocks below the Carboniferous cover in Shropshire UK show that they are variably biodegraded. Live Chat2006712FLOW STUDIES FOR RECYCLING METAL COMMODITIES IN THE UNITED STATES Gold Recycling in the United States in 1998 By Earle B. Amey ABSTRACT In 1998 175 metric tons t of refined gold was recov ered by U.S. refiners from old and new scrap. The overall recycling rate was 29 percent when scrap consumption was compared with apparent domestic supply.
Live ChatMining Barite mining in Missouri began around 1850 however early lead mining operations began as early as 1725 in the same area but barite was cast aside as a waste product at that time. Barite production data has been recorded from 1872 to present. The Washington County deposit is the major source of Missouris barite production.
